Setuply Announces $3.5M Oversubscribed Round for Customer Onboarding Automation Platform

Setuply, a provider of comprehensive, next-generation client onboarding automation solutions, today announced a $3.5M oversubscribed seed round from angel and institutional investors representing strategic executives and leaders in the human capital management, financial technologies, and benefits space

This is a significant milestone in the company’s journey of ongoing customer onboarding software development, as funds for the company’s initial round exceeded all expectations for this fourth venture, reflecting the increasing need to deliver automation in the client onboarding space.

Who Is Setuply?

Setuply (pronounced as “Setup-LI”) provides a market-leading comprehensive platform for solution providers seeking complete control over the new client onboarding experience. With Setuply, global B2B solution providers can drive long-term success by making the implementation process more predictable and on track, ensuring satisfaction while helping safeguard clients’ data and allowing providers to refocus on growth and profitability.

The company is proud to include a group of founders, executives in human capital management, financial technology, onboarding innovators, visionaries, strategists, and execution experts supporting innovative onboarding solutions for businesses delivering human capital management, finance and ERP, regulatory technologies, medical devices and software, marketing and sales providers, and manufacturing and service delivery.

Setuply’s game-changing onboarding experience includes data management, integrations with customer relationship management systems, professional services automation, and the ideal alternative to onboarding spreadsheets
